Compensation History

See how much did Nicole S. Lorch make over time.

In 2023, Nicole S. Lorch's total compensation was reported at around $1.07 million. Her salary was $500,000, complemented by a bonus of $175,000, which was based on company performance that aligned with key financial goals. Additionally, she garnered $144,531 from vested stocks as part of her incentive compensation. The structure of her compensation emphasizes a philosophy aimed at attracting and retaining top leadership talent while linking pay to shareholder value creation. Over the past few years, her compensation has increased markedly, thus reinforcing her status as a key player in the strategic direction of First Internet Bancorp.

Board Justification

The compensation philosophy is designed to attract, motivate, and retain highly qualified leaders, aligning executive pay with the creation of shareholder value.

Bonus

$175.00K

Board Justification

The Annual Bonus Plan criteria for 2023 provided an opportunity for each participant to earn an annual cash bonus based on the Company’s achievement of budgeted goals for net income, net interest income, ratio of nonperforming assets to total assets and Texas Ratio.

Other

$11.20K

Board Justification

Other compensation includes life insurance premiums and matching contributions under the 401(k) Plan.

Restricted Stock

$144.53K(6.95K RSU)

Board Justification

The vested stock includes time-based restricted stock units (TRSUs) that vested in 2023, with a total of 6,936 shares vested during the year.

Performance Metrics

The performance metrics for determining the compensation included net income, net interest income, ratio of nonperforming assets to total assets, and Texas Ratio.
